Abstract

The edge version of atom-bond connectivity (ABCe) and geometric arithmetic (GAe) indices of G are defined as ∑ ef∈E(L(G))√(dL(G)(e)+dL(G)(f),-2)/(dL(G)(e)×dL(G)(f )) and GAe(G) = ∑ ef∈E(L(G))(2 √ dL(G)(e)dL(G)(f ))/(dL(G)(e)+dL(G)(f )), where dL(G)(e) denotes the degrees of an edge e, respectively. The goal of this paper is to further the study of the ABCe and GAe indices for these conical graphite.
